The Agilent/Keysight 54853A is a 2.5 GHz real-time oscilloscope built on the Infiniium platform for signal integrity analysis in development and manufacturing. This four-channel instrument delivers 20 GSa/s simultaneous sampling with deep memory architecture—up to 1 Mpts at full rate and 32 Mpts at lower sample rates—enabling capture and analysis of complex transient and repetitive signals without performance loss.
Technical Specifications
• Bandwidth: 2.5 GHz (real-time)
• Channels: 4 analog
• Sample Rate: 20 GSa/s per channel, simultaneous
• Memory: Up to 1 Mpts at 20 GSa/s; up to 32 Mpts at 2 GSa/s and below (MegaZoom technology)
• Vertical Resolution: 8-bit ADC (0.4% of full scale)
• Trigger Jitter: 1.0 ps RMS (with specified probes)
• Input Impedance: 50 kΩ differential; 25 kΩ single-ended
• Input Capacitance: 0.27–0.34 pF differential; 0.44–0.67 pF single-ended
• Maximum Input: ±5 Vrms, CAT I
• Vertical Offset Range: ±12 div or ±4 V (minimum)
• Offset Accuracy: ±(2% of channel offset + 1% of full scale)
• DC Voltage Measurement Accuracy: ±(DC gain accuracy + vertical noise)
• Power Consumption: 475 W
• Power Supply: 100–240 VAC, auto-ranging
• Display: 8.4-inch color TFT, high-resolution, anti-glare
– Key Features
• MegaZoom deep memory technology provides fast automatic acquisition without performance degradation
• Windows-based graphical user interface with analog-style front panel controls
• 8-bit vertical resolution delivers consistent measurement fidelity across the 4-channel architecture
• Dynamic range of ±4 div from center screen

– Compatibility & Integration
Designed for InfiniiMax probing system compatibility, supporting browse, solder-in, and socket probe configurations with bandwidths from 5.5 GHz (single-ended browser) to 7 GHz (differential variants). The E2697A High Impedance Adapter extends measurement capability to power supplies and inverters with switchable AC/DC coupling and 10:1/1:1 attenuation. USB rear-panel port enables data file, setup, and screenshot transfer. Standard LAN interface supports PC-based connectivity and data sharing.
